Each time you click OK on the web page for saving the configuration, you can find
messages showing the system interaction with you.
Ready indicates the system is ready for you to input settings.
Settings Saved means your settings are saved once you click Finish or OK button.

You have finished the configuration of Quick Start Wizard and you can surf the Internet at
any time. Now it is the time to register your Vigor modem to MyVigor website for getting
more service. Please follow the steps below to finish the modem registration.
1
Again, login the web configuration interface of Vigor modem by typing
"admin/admin" as User Name / Password.

Description
Enable – Yes in red means such interface is available but
not enabled. Yes in green means such interface is enabled.
Line – Display the physical connection (Ethernet, or USB)
of this interface.
Name – Display the name of the modem.
Mode - Display the type of WAN connection (e.g., PPPoE).
Up Time - Display the total uptime of the interface.
IP - Displays the IP address of the WAN interface.
GW IP - Display the IP address of the default gateway.
TX Packets - Display the total transmitted packets at the
WAN interface.
TX Rate - Display the speed of transmitted octets at the
WAN interface.
RX Packets - Display the total number of received packets
at the WAN interface.
RX Rate - Display the speed of received octets at the WAN
interface.
